Default seirra oil filter

have a 2005 gmc seirra z71 5.3L engine code T. I have been using fram oil filters # PH9837. Recently I went to get a new filter and the computer now shows PH3506.

Have I been using the wrong filter? Which filter should I be using?

I have been thinking about to a Wix filter.

any help would be appreciated.

Fram filters are a no-no....it has been well documented that they can have weak check valve springs,cardboard retainers and the filter media is of lessor quality.

AC Delco 61E is what your dealer would use and the price is rite as well.....4 bucks at Walmart.

NAPA is good also and is made by WIX but costs more.

I use STP, these are made by wix (dana). NEVER EVER go with the cheapest filter, always the best. I'll reserve my remarks about Fram. You really should look at micron rating, pleats/area, and drain back valve, burst pressure ect. when selecting a filter.

I use Delco, Mobil 1 or K&N filters, but the Fram makes good filter, just have to get their Ultra guard filter. Saw a review on an oil website and it appeared to be as well made as any other filter on the market.

As for a larger filter, I know you can use avDelco Delco PF63 on the GMT 900 models; cannot say for sure in regard to older models. The 63 is about 20mm longer. But longer does not always denote better.
